Course Modules
Module 1: Introduction to Regression Analysis
Fundamentals of regression in business intelligence
Overview of linear and non-linear regression
Key assumptions and limitations of regression models
Data types and preparation for regression analysis
Understanding dependent and independent variables
Case Study: Predicting sales trends using linear regression
Module 2: Linear Regression Techniques
Simple linear regression modeling
Estimation of coefficients and interpretation
Residual analysis and model fit metrics
Practical applications in sales and marketing
Regression diagnostics and outlier detection
Case Study: Marketing campaign effectiveness analysis
Module 3: Multiple Regression Analysis
Handling multiple predictors in regression models
Multicollinearity and its impact on analysis
Model selection and validation techniques
Predictive modeling for operational efficiency
Interpreting regression coefficients for decision-making
Case Study: Multi-factor analysis of financial performance
Module 4: Logistic Regression and Classification
Introduction to logistic regression for categorical outcomes
Odds ratios and probability interpretation
Model evaluation using confusion matrix and ROC curve
Business applications in customer churn prediction
Regression vs classification: choosing the right model
Case Study: Predicting customer retention
Module 5: Non-Linear and Polynomial Regression
Understanding non-linear relationships in data
Polynomial regression techniques and use cases
Model fitting and accuracy metrics
Identifying complex patterns for BI insights
Visualization of non-linear regression results
Case Study: Demand forecasting with seasonal trends
Module 6: Regression Diagnostics and Model Validation
Residual analysis and assumption testing
Identifying heteroscedasticity and autocorrelation
Cross-validation and model robustness
Model refinement and performance optimization
Practical exercises with BI datasets
Case Study: Improving predictive model reliability
Module 7: Regression in Predictive Analytics
Integrating regression models into BI workflows
Forecasting future trends using predictive analytics
Scenario analysis and business planning
Dashboard visualization of regression insights
Enhancing strategic decision-making with predictive data
Case Study: Predicting inventory requirements
Module 8: Advanced Regression Applications
Regression in financial, marketing, and operations analytics
Handling big data with regression models
Automated regression modeling using BI tools
Interpreting complex multi-variable outputs
Best practices for implementation in enterprise BI systems
Case Study: Comprehensive business performance analysis
